CSS是Cascading Style Sheets的缩写,意为层叠样式表。它是用来描述网页的显示样式的语言。当HTML被用来描述网页的结构和内容时,CSS被用来描述网页的显示外观,如字体、颜色、背景、边框、间距等等。 CSS的目的是将页面的展示与内容和结构分离开来,以便更好地维护和管理网页。通过将样式和设计从HTML中分离出来,CSS使网页更易于改变和更新,同时使代码更加规范化和易于理解。 CSS可以通过内部样式表、外部样式表和行内样式表来定义样式。其中,内部样式表是在HTML文档中通过标签来定义的,而外部样式表则是单独的CSS文件,可以用<link>标签链接到HTML文档中。行内样式表则是在HTML标签的style属性中定义的样式。</p> <p>CSS可以定义各种样式属性,如颜色、字体字号、行距、文本对齐、背景颜色和图片等。样式也可以被继承和覆盖,这使得编写可重用和可扩展的样式变得更加容易。</p> <p>CSS也可以通过选择器来选择要应用样式的元素。例如,可以使用id选择器(以#开头)来选择特定的元素,类选择器(以.开头)来选择一组具有共同特征的元素,标签选择器(不使用符号)来选择特定的HTML标签,以及组合选择器来选择具有特定组合属性的元素。</p> <p>总之,CSS是一种非常重要的Web技术,它可以用来改变网页的外观、布局和交互方式,从而提升用户体验和设计美感。掌握CSS的基础知识,能够帮助Web开发者更好地开发和维护网站,同时也能够提高用户的浏览体验。</p>